Obituary

Carmela Nettuno, 60, passed away on November 12, 2025, surrounded by the love of her family. Born in New York and most recently residing in Ocala, Florida, Carmela lived a life defined by her huge heart, kindness, devotion, strength, and unwavering love for those she cherished most.

Carmela’s greatest joy came from being a mother and grandmother. She lived for her children and grandchildren, celebrating every milestone and holding each of them close. Her warmth, generosity, and fierce love created a home where everyone felt welcome. She especially loved the beach, where she found peace in the sound of the waves and the time spent with her family.

She is survived by her loving husband, David McNamer; her daughter, Nicole Taylor; her son, David Oquendo; her mother, Carmela Nettuno; her brother, Joseph Nettuno. And her grandchildren, Destiny and Bentley Taylor, and Claire and Levi Kinzel, and Noah and Sean Creekmore .

Carmela’s memory will live on in the hearts of all who were blessed to know her. Her love, strength, and compassion leave a legacy that will never be forgotten
